Characteristics of Thin Metal Plate Being Strengthened by Laser Irradiation

The general method for strengthening the surface hardness is known to be heat treatment by means of the laser. Generally, the smaller and the lighter component is hopefully used for parts of machine or complicate structure. Hence, Instead of a heavy structure, a thin panel with sub structure or engraving the grooves or waving on that is used. It is noted well that those processes make an original structure strengthened. Therefore it is expected that the thin plate panel can be much more strengthened and stable through processing of the metal surface by laser beam irradiation. Through this research, it would be explained empirically how the hardness be changed and mechanical characteristic changed by width and depth of groove by laser affect. As of conclusions, the structural characteristics of a thin plate being strengthened locally by laser irradiation will be presented in comparison with the results obtained from FEA analysis
